What you'll see and do
Yarra Valley
Enjoy a scenic drive to the Yarra Valley with an informative commentary along the way. You will explore the suburbs of Melbourne and the stunning scenery along the Yarra and Dandenong ranges. You will hear commentary on the history of Melbourne, drive past stunning homes, through the Yarra Ranges, see wild bird life, kangaroos, stunning Australian fauna and so much more. Spot kangaroos, koalas, farm animals, wild birds and so much more along this beautiful drive.
60 minutes here
A guided fruit tasting experience of local fruit - includes strawberries!
25 minutes here
Hubert Estate
An informative wine tasting will be experience at Hubert Estate when you will get to sample 4 distinctly Yarra Valley wines and receive a complimentary bottle of wine to take home. Following the wine tasting you will be able to explore the Hubert Gallery of Art set on Wurundjeri Country that showcases amazing Indigenous Australian Art. 10% discount also provided for online purchases at Notes Wine Store Every tour will stop at Hubert Estate.
75 minutes here
Rochford Wines Yarra Valley
An award winning winery that has hosted some of the most famous musical acts across the world. Rochford is our lunch location where you will be offer a guided wine tasting followed by a gourmet lunch with sharing sides and a glass of wine. After lunch you can opt in to a gin tasting at the gin bar, explore their gift shop or take photos from the sky tower. Enjoy 10% discount on take away wine sales and 10% off purchases at the Rochford Gift Shop. You will also receive 1 bottle of wine to take home with you. on the day!
120 minutes here
Yarra Valley Chocolaterie & Ice Creamery
A chance to witness the expert chocolate chefs prepare and make the award winning chocolate. A guided chocolate tasting awaits you where you will sample 12 uniquely Australian chocolates. You will be given time to purchase chocolate or ice cream. This stop is on every tour.
60 minutes here
